Output 12a25c287882fad29084f79c344d20ca639bb825ed0cb0e08dfd0b8722f7ab36:3

value
25189083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 689bbbebc856c6dddc16b460a30e594b195ecc6b OP_EQUAL
address
3BE8m5z6oh1K484n58vuoLjf9Yc5fCgyV5
transaction
12a25c287882fad29084f79c344d20ca639bb825ed0cb0e08dfd0b8722f7ab36
spent
true